Sleningford Villas is in Bingley and in Bradford district. BD16 2TP is located in the Bingley elect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Shipley. This postcode has been in use since 2014-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ding BD16 2TP,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 52.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of BD16 2TP there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 54.5%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Safety

Is Sleningford Villas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Sleningford Villas was 62.3 per 1,000 residents, which is 22.3% lower than the Bingley average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Sleningford Villas has the 27th highest crime rate of 82 local areas in Bingley and the 523rd lowest crime rate of 1,554 local areas in Bradford .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 18.7 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-13.5%.
